Development and evaluation of enzyme-linked immunosorbent assay based on recombinant inorganic pyrophosphatase gene antigen for the detection of Mycoplasma suis antibodies.

Abstract

The recombinant ppa protein of Mycoplasma suis migrated to 21 kDa. Using this antigen, an ELISA system to detect the antibody against M. suis infection in swine was established. The rELISA demonstrated 98.5% specificities among negative samples and 96.9% sensitivity among positive samples with M. suis infection. A comparison of this ELISA system with an indirect hemagglutination assay (IHA) test using 132 swine samples revealed that the positive rate was 34.0% in ELISA and 28.0% in IHA. Compared with IHA, the present rELISA system using recombinant ppa antigen significantly improves the specificity, sensitivity, and stability for serodiagnosis of M. suis infection in swine.

摘要

猪肺炎支原体的重组 ppa 蛋白迁移到 21 kDa。利用该抗原,建立了一种用于检测猪支原体感染抗体的 ELISA 系统。rELISA 在阴性样本中的特异性为 98.5%,在感染支原体的阳性样本中的敏感性为 96.9%。将该 ELISA 系统与间接血凝试验(IHA)比较,使用 132 份猪样本进行比较,结果表明 ELISA 的阳性率为 34.0%,IHA 为 28.0%。与 IHA 相比,本研究使用重组 ppa 抗原的 rELISA 系统显著提高了猪支原体感染血清学诊断的特异性、敏感性和稳定性。
